Refinishing is an art that breathes new life into furniture, transforming aged or worn pieces into vibrant, almost-new condition. But what exactly does a refinishing business offer? The range of services is broader than you might think, and understanding these can help you make informed decisions about your furniture.
Restoration and Refinishing: The core service of any refinishing business is, of course, restoration and refinishing. This involves stripping off old finishes, repairing any damage, sanding the surface, and applying new stain, paint, or lacquer. This process not only rejuvenates the look of your furniture but also protects it for years to come.
Custom Color Matching: One of the more specialized services is custom color matching. If you have a specific color or finish in mind, or need to match an existing piece of furniture, refinishing experts can blend and apply stains or paints to achieve the desired hue.
Structural Repairs: Over time, furniture can suffer structural damage like loose joints, broken legs, or chipped wood. A good refinishing business will not just focus on the surface appearance but also ensure the structural integrity of the piece.
Upholstery Services: Some refinishing businesses also offer upholstery services. This involves replacing or repairing the fabric, padding, and springs of chairs, sofas, and other upholstered furniture. It’s a way to completely revamp the look and comfort of your furniture.
Hardware Replacement: Details matter. Refinishing also often includes the replacement or restoration of hardware like knobs, handles, and hinges. These small elements can make a big difference in the overall appearance of the piece.
Water Damage and Smoke Damage Restoration: Accidents happen, and sometimes furniture suffers from water or smoke damage. A refinishing service can work wonders here, restoring your pieces to their former glory despite the damage they’ve endured.
On-site Services: Some refinishing tasks can be done on-site. This is particularly useful for large, immovable pieces or when you want to avoid the hassle of transporting your furniture.
Consultation and Advice: Not sure what your furniture needs? Most refinishing businesses are happy to provide consultations and advice, guiding you on the best course of action for your furniture.
